Commercial leaf removal services involve the systematic clearing of fallen leaves and debris from the grounds of business properties, including parking lots, walkways, lawns, and landscaped areas. These services typically include raking, blower work, and debris collection to ensure that outdoor spaces remain clean and safe. Many service providers also offer disposal or recycling options for the collected leaves, helping property owners maintain a tidy appearance and prevent buildup that can cause problems over time.

Regular leaf removal can help address several common issues faced by property owners. Accumulated leaves can create slippery surfaces on walkways and parking areas, increasing the risk of slips and falls. Excess debris can also clog drains and gutters, leading to water pooling and potential damage during rainy seasons. Additionally, a layer of fallen leaves can smother grass and plants, hindering healthy growth and causing aesthetic concerns. By removing leaves promptly, property owners can maintain a safer, more attractive environment and reduce the need for more extensive cleanup later.

The overview below groups typical Commercial Leaf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Whatcom County,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small-scale leaf removal - typical costs range from $250 to $600 for routine cleanup of residential lawns and driveways. Many local contractors handle these jobs efficiently within this range, which covers regular seasonal leaf clearing.

Medium-sized projects - larger properties or properties with extensive landscaping may see costs between $600 and $1,200. These projects often involve more complex cleanup, but remain common for many homeowners during peak leaf seasons.

Large or complex jobs - properties with multiple acres, hard-to-reach areas, or specialty services can cost $1,200 to $3,000 or more. Fewer projects fall into this tier, but they are typical for commercial or extensive residential leaf removal needs.

Full yard and landscape removal - comprehensive leaf removal services, including debris hauling and cleanup, can reach $3,000+ for large or heavily wooded properties. These larger, more involved projects are less frequent but handled regularly by local service providers for extensive properties.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
